When printing "Multiple", cannot edit margins in Page Setup
Bug: Cannot edit the margins when printing "Multiple" in Acrobat Pro.
- Open a PDF file in Acrobat Pro.
- Select Print>Adobe PDF.
- Select Multiple.
- (Set whatever settings you want, example: Custom 1 by 2.)
- Click Page Setup.
- The Margins are fixed at 1" and they are NOT editable.
Bug: The margins must be editable. There is too much wasted white space.

Error using Create PDF tool - Acrobat 2017 with Office 2013
Using Abobe Acrobat Standard 2017 - Version 2017.011.30169
MS Office 2013
The issuse occurs when using the Create PDF tool with MS Word and MS Excel files. You pick your file > Create > get an error from Adobe PDFMaker "An unexptected error occured. PDFMaker was unable to produce the Adobe PDF."
The file is then silently held open in 'read only mode' and you have to kill WINWORD.exe or EXCEL.exe in task manager to release the file.
In Word/Excel File > Save as Adobe PDF works and Printing to Adobe or Microsoft PDF works. Seems isolated to CreatePDF tool.

Merge odd- and even-numbered scanned pages into a single document in the correct order
When scanning a double-sided document in a non-duplex scanner, you end up with two separate PDFs - one for the odd-numbered pages and one for the even-numbered pages. Combining them in Acrobat Pro creates a single document with the pages in the order "1-3-5-7-....2-4-6-8-...", meaning that we have to manually move all of the pages into the correct order, which is not feasible for hundred-page long documents. We need a 'combine' function that automatically interleaves the pages so that they end up in the order "1-2-3-4-5-6-7-8-..".
